Classical Limit in Scalar QFT at High Temperature

It is shown that in a scalar quantum field theory at high temperatures we can compute even time dependent observables from an effective theory, which can be interpreted as a (nonlocal) classical statistical field theory. We examine the retarded Greens function in the local approximation, and define the classical self energy. Its imaginary part agrees with the quantum case in the leading order.
